Lottery proceeds raise money for various public programs, including education. In fact, twenty-three states earmark part or all of their lottery proceeds to provide public education. Depending on the state lottery, proceeds can be used for elementary, secondary, college, or vocational education. While this method has some benefits, it is not always effective, and in some states, it is simply a political gimmick intended to persuade voters to approve lottery referendums. It also enables legislators to shuffle funds around and use lottery revenues for other purposes.

They are a monopoly business

A monopoly business is an industry in which a single actor controls all aspects of production, including price and quantity. The lottery industry is a monopoly in the sense that the lottery company or government owns the monopoly, and thus, it is able to control all aspects of the business, including its prices and quantity. A monopoly business is unable to compete with other businesses in the market and can therefore charge a high price for its products and services. Because of this, it is impossible for governments to provide alternatives to lottery games and services.

In the United States, the lottery business remains very close to a monopoly, with no private companies operating the lottery. In most states, the state owns the lottery, and awards the operating rights to one provider through a tender process. In countries like Finland and Norway, all gambling activities are conducted under a monopoly system.
